Closed Bug 1924436 Opened 1 year ago Closed 1 year ago

Perma a11y-checks linux [tier 2] TEST-UNEXPECTED-FAIL | devtools/client/debugger/test/mochitest/browser_dbg-pretty-print-breakpoints-delete.js | Node is not accessible via accessibility API: id: , tagName: DIV, className: breakpoint-marker -

Categories

(DevTools :: Debugger, defect, P5)

defect

Tracking

(firefox-esr115 unaffected, firefox-esr128 unaffected, firefox131 unaffected, firefox132 unaffected, firefox133 fixed)

RESOLVED FIXED
133 Branch
Tracking Status
firefox-esr115 --- unaffected
firefox-esr128 --- unaffected
firefox131 --- unaffected
firefox132 --- unaffected
firefox133 --- fixed

People

(Reporter: intermittent-bug-filer, Unassigned)

References

(Regression)

Details

(Keywords: intermittent-failure, intermittent-testcase, regression)

Filed by: imoraru [at] mozilla.com
Parsed log: https://treeherder.mozilla.org/logviewer?job_id=478107263&repo=autoland
Full log: https://firefox-ci-tc.services.mozilla.com/api/queue/v1/task/AOkfZVS0SUiEAg3o8AEuuQ/runs/0/artifacts/public/logs/live_backing.log


[task 2024-10-14T05:03:37.867Z] 05:03:37     INFO - TEST-PASS | devtools/client/debugger/test/mochitest/browser_dbg-pretty-print-breakpoints-delete.js | Regular breakpoint doesn't have log on line 4 - 
[task 2024-10-14T05:03:37.868Z] 05:03:37     INFO - Remove the breakpoint from pretty.js (generated source)
[task 2024-10-14T05:03:37.869Z] 05:03:37     INFO - Buffered messages finished
[task 2024-10-14T05:03:37.870Z] 05:03:37     INFO - TEST-UNEXPECTED-FAIL | devtools/client/debugger/test/mochitest/browser_dbg-pretty-print-breakpoints-delete.js | Node is not accessible via accessibility API: id: , tagName: DIV, className: breakpoint-marker - 
[task 2024-10-14T05:03:37.871Z] 05:03:37     INFO - Stack trace:
[task 2024-10-14T05:03:37.872Z] 05:03:37     INFO - chrome://mochikit/content/browser-test.js:test_ok:1597
[task 2024-10-14T05:03:37.873Z] 05:03:37     INFO - chrome://mochikit/content/tests/SimpleTest/AccessibilityUtils.js:a11yFail:755
[task 2024-10-14T05:03:37.874Z] 05:03:37     INFO - chrome://mochikit/content/tests/SimpleTest/AccessibilityUtils.js:assertCanBeClicked:1164
[task 2024-10-14T05:03:37.875Z] 05:03:37     INFO - chrome://mochikit/content/tests/SimpleTest/AccessibilityUtils.js:runIfA11YChecks/this.AccessibilityUtils:1140
[task 2024-10-14T05:03:37.875Z] 05:03:37     INFO - chrome://mochikit/content/tests/SimpleTest/AccessibilityUtils.js:handleEvent:1257
[task 2024-10-14T05:03:37.876Z] 05:03:37     INFO - chrome://mochikit/content/tests/SimpleTest/EventUtils.js:synthesizeMouseAtPoint:819
[task 2024-10-14T05:03:37.877Z] 05:03:37     INFO - chrome://mochikit/content/tests/SimpleTest/EventUtils.js:synthesizeMouse:553
[task 2024-10-14T05:03:37.878Z] 05:03:37     INFO - chrome://mochikit/content/tests/SimpleTest/EventUtils.js:synthesizeMouseAtCenter:977
[task 2024-10-14T05:03:37.878Z] 05:03:37     INFO - chrome://mochitests/content/browser/devtools/client/debugger/test/mochitest/shared-head.js:clickDOMElement:1995
[task 2024-10-14T05:03:37.879Z] 05:03:37     INFO - chrome://mochitests/content/browser/devtools/client/debugger/test/mochitest/shared-head.js:clickGutter:2050
[task 2024-10-14T05:03:37.880Z] 05:03:37     INFO - chrome://mochitests/content/browser/devtools/client/debugger/test/mochitest/browser_dbg-pretty-print-breakpoints-delete.js:null:36
[task 2024-10-14T05:03:37.881Z] 05:03:37     INFO - chrome://mochikit/content/browser-test.js:handleTask:1145
[task 2024-10-14T05:03:37.882Z] 05:03:37     INFO - chrome://mochikit/content/browser-test.js:_runTaskBasedTest:1217
[task 2024-10-14T05:03:37.882Z] 05:03:37     INFO - chrome://mochikit/content/browser-test.js:Tester_execTest:1358
[task 2024-10-14T05:03:37.883Z] 05:03:37     INFO - chrome://mochikit/content/browser-test.js:nextTest/<:1134
[task 2024-10-14T05:03:37.884Z] 05:03:37     INFO - ch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:SimpleTest.waitForFocus/<:1058
[task 2024-10-14T05:03:37.885Z] 05:03:37     INFO - Waiting for state change: 
[task 2024-10-14T05:03:37.886Z] 05:03:37     INFO - --> The state was immediately correct (should rather do an immediate assertion?)
[task 2024-10-14T05:03:37.887Z] 05:03:37     INFO - Reload and pretty print pretty.js
[task 2024-10-14T05:03:37.893Z] 05:03:37     INFO - Navigating to "https://example.com/browser/devtools/client/debugger/test/mochitest/examples/doc-pretty.html"
[task 2024-10-14T05:03:37.894Z] 05:03:37     INFO - Waiting for page to be loaded…
[task 2024-10-14T05:03:37.988Z] 05:03:37     INFO - → page loaded
[task 2024-10-14T05:03:37.990Z] 05:03:37     INFO - Wait for the toolbox to reload
[task 2024-10-14T05:03:37.992Z] 05:03:37     INFO - Waiting for toolbox commands to be reloaded…
[task 2024-10-14T05:03:37.992Z] 05:03:37     INFO - Waiting for target switch…
[task 2024-10-14T05:03:37.994Z] 05:03:37     INFO - → switched-target emitted
[task 2024-10-14T05:03:37.994Z] 05:03:37     INFO - Waiting for 'dom-complete' resource…
[task 2024-10-14T05:03:37.998Z] 05:03:37     INFO - → 'dom-complete' resource emitted
[task 2024-10-14T05:03:37.998Z] 05:03:37     INFO - Waiting for jsdebugger to be reloaded…
[task 2024-10-14T05:03:37.998Z] 05:03:37     INFO - Waiting for jsdebugger updates after page reload
[task 2024-10-14T05:03:37.999Z] 05:03:37     INFO - → panel reloaded
[task 2024-10-14T05:03:37.999Z] 05:03:37     INFO - Wait for Responsive UI to reload
[task 2024-10-14T05:03:37.999Z] 05:03:37     INFO - Waiting on sources: pretty.js
[task 2024-10-14T05:03:38.000Z] 05:03:37     INFO - Finished waiting on sources: pretty.js
[task 2024-10-14T05:03:38.083Z] 05:03:38     INFO - Waiting for state change: selected source
[task 2024-10-14T05:03:38.084Z] 05:03:38     INFO - --> The state was immediately correct (should rather do an immediate assertion?)
[task 2024-10-14T05:03:38.085Z] 05:03:38     INFO - GECKO(1065) | console.warn: "source source-url-https://example.com/browser/devtools/client/debugger/test/mochitest/examples/pretty.js/originalSource-8ef28f15bb6b3a6615c9d87dfacc6e12 does not exist"
[task 2024-10-14T05:03:38.146Z] 05:03:38     INFO - Check that we do not pause on the removed breakpoint
[task 2024-10-14T05:03:38.148Z] 05:03:38     INFO - Invoking in tab: stuff()
[task 2024-10-14T05:03:38.148Z] 05:03:38     INFO - Waiting for the debugger to pause
[task 2024-10-14T05:03:38.148Z] 05:03:38     INFO - Waiting for state change: paused
[task 2024-10-14T05:03:38.261Z] 05:03:38     INFO - Finished waiting for state change: paused
[task 2024-10-14T05:03:38.267Z] 05:03:38     INFO - Finished waiting for state change: paused
[task 2024-10-14T05:03:38.268Z] 05:03:38     INFO - Waiting for state change: fetched frames
[task 2024-10-14T05:03:38.269Z] 05:03:38     INFO - --> The state was immediately correct (should rather do an immediate assertion?)
[task 2024-10-14T05:03:38.278Z] 05:03:38     INFO - Waiting for state change: selected source
[task 2024-10-14T05:03:38.279Z] 05:03:38     INFO - --> The state was immediately correct (should rather do an immediate assertion?)
[task 2024-10-14T05:03:38.279Z] 05:03:38     INFO - Assert pause at the debugger statement in pretty.js:formatted (original source) and not the removed breakpoint
[task 2024-10-14T05:03:38.279Z] 05:03:38     INFO - TEST-PASS | devtools/client/debugger/test/mochitest/browser_dbg-pretty-print-breakpoints-delete.js | client is paused - 

:bomsy, since you are the author of the regressor, bug 1900395, could you take a look?

For more information, please visit BugBot documentation.

Flags: needinfo?(hmanilla)
Status: NEW → RESOLVED
Closed: 1 year ago
Resolution: --- → FIXED
Flags: needinfo?(hmanilla)
You need to log in before you can comment on or make changes to this bug.